Big Horn County commissioners approve minutes and supporting claims in brief July session
Summary
In a short meeting on 2026-07-02, the Big Horn County Board of County Commissioners approved minutes from June 25 and authorized claims after a motion and second; a voucher was read aloud in the record. The board recorded no personnel, legal, or new-business actions and adjourned.

The Big Horn County Board of County Commissioners met briefly on 2026-07-02 and voted to approve the minutes and supporting claims from the June 25 meeting.
The presiding officer, identified in the transcript as the meeting chair (transcript label S1), read a voucher into the record: "I have a voucher for 1 thousand and $7.01 $0.00 7." A motion "to approve the message 06/25/2026" was made and seconded; when the chair called for a vote those present responded "Aye," and the chair stated, "Motion is approved." The motion and voice vote, as recorded in the transcript, closed the item on minutes and claims. The transcript also references an additional voucher number, "1006."
The action was procedural: the board approved the meeting minutes and the supporting claims. The transcript does not record a roll-call tally of individual votes or the identity of the motion mover and seconder beyond the chair's statements. The record shows no subsequent amendments or conditional instructions tied to the approval.
